Create a lesson plan where students become investigative journalists verifying the credibility of online sources through a rapid fact-checking challenge, collaborating in small groups to defend their conclusions with evidence-based reasoning. This is for modification 2 11th grade students with learning disabilities.
Students will collaboratively develop critical media literacy skills by verifying the credibility of online sources in a timed fact-checking activity. They will create evidence-based arguments to defend their conclusions, supporting Common Core standards for reading, writing, and speaking.
CCSS.ELA-LITERACY.RI.11-12.8:
Delineate and evaluate the reasoning in seminal U.S. texts, supporting conclusions with evidence from the text and external sources.
CCSS.ELA-LITERACY.W.11-12.7:
Conduct short as well as more sustained research projects to answer a question or solve a problem; narrow or broaden the inquiry when appropriate.
CCSS.ELA-LITERACY.SL.11-12.1:
Initiate and participate effectively in a range of collaborative discussions, building on others' ideas and expressing their own clearly.
CCSS.ELA-LITERACY.W.11-12.1:
Write arguments to support claims with clear reasons and relevant evidence.
| Activity | Time (minutes) |
|---|---|
| Introduction & Modeling | 10 |
| Group Fact-Checking Challenge | 20 |
| Group Presentations & Defense | 10 |
| Wrap-up and Reflection | 5 |
